
Creative Writing Courses & workshops
My creative writing teaching focuses on encouragement, structure, and creativity, rather than pressure or criticism.
Courses and workshops may include:
-
Story ideas and inspiration
-
Character creation and development
-
Plot and structure
-
Writing dialogue
-
Showing emotion through writing
-
Building a regular writing habit
Sessions are designed to be accessible, supportive, and suitable for adults of all abilities and experience levels.

Each week in my Creative Writing course we explore the topic in depth during a full two-hour, tutor-led session. These classes include guided teaching, live examples, group discussion, and practical writing exercises designed to help you apply each concept straight away. Participants are encouraged to share their work, ask questions, and experiment with different techniques in a supportive, structured environment.
Weekly writing assignments are set and carefully critiqued, with constructive feedback focused on strengths, clarity, craft, and next-step improvements. The aim is not just to produce work, but to steadily build skill, confidence, and individual voice over time.
The videos provided here are short summary versions of each week’s material and highlight the key learning points. They are designed as refreshers and overviews rather than full replacements for the live sessions and detailed feedback process.
